質問編集履歴

5

情報追加

2018/03/20 09:12

投稿

cofee
cofee

スコア44

test CHANGED
File without changes
test CHANGED
@@ -48,4 +48,6 @@
48
48
 
49
49
  以下のリンクのpdfを開くのような形で行いたいです。
50
50
 
51
+ 同じようにやっているのですがクリックしても何も反応がありませんでした。
52
+
51
53
  [リンク内容](http://keep.ciao.jp/oldsite/pdf-dl/index.html)

4

リンク追加

2018/03/20 09:12

投稿

cofee
cofee

スコア44

test CHANGED
File without changes
test CHANGED
@@ -43,3 +43,9 @@
43
43
  <a href="file:///C:/佐藤/{{$file}}" target="_blank"></a>
44
44
 
45
45
  ```
46
+
47
+
48
+
49
+ 以下のリンクのpdfを開くのような形で行いたいです。
50
+
51
+ [リンク内容](http://keep.ciao.jp/oldsite/pdf-dl/index.html)

3

質問文修正

2018/03/20 08:52

投稿

cofee
cofee

スコア44

test CHANGED
@@ -1 +1 @@
1
- laravel C直下に存在するフォルダの中身からpdfファイルを読み込みviewで表示
1
+ laravel C直下に存在するフォルダの中身からpdfファイルを読み込みhtmlで表示
test CHANGED
@@ -3,10 +3,6 @@
3
3
  C直下に保存しているファイルの内容が合っているか確認する処理を作成しています。
4
4
 
5
5
  そこでタイトルのようなことを行いたいのですが、上手くできません。
6
-
7
- 名前毎にフォルダが作成されており、入力画面で入力された人のファイルを取得するのが目的です。
8
-
9
- よろしくお願いいたします。
10
6
 
11
7
  ```php
12
8
 
@@ -18,18 +14,32 @@
18
14
 
19
15
  ```
20
16
 
21
- ```html
22
17
 
23
- <object type="file:///C:/佐藤/{{$file}}" data="url" width="50" height="30"></object>
24
18
 
25
- ```
19
+ 実現したいことは、
20
+
21
+ リンクとして用意してクリックでpdfが展開される
22
+
23
+ ようなことがしたいです。
26
24
 
27
25
 
28
26
 
27
+ 実際にhtmlでリンクをクリックしても展開されず、
28
+
29
+ chromeの開発ツールで見てみると
30
+
31
+ Not allowed to load local resource: (パス名)
32
+
29
- ファイルは取得できたのですが、viewで表示する際に画像の様になってしいました。
33
+ とエラーが出てたのですが、パス名の箇所をクリックするとpdfが展開できました。
34
+
35
+
30
36
 
31
37
  上手く表示するにはどうしたらいいのでしょうか?
32
38
 
39
+ よろしくお願いします。
33
40
 
41
+ ```html
34
42
 
35
- ![イメージ説明](3f16dd61c252101b40aa542f9e3b9c75.jpeg)
43
+ <a href="file:///C:/佐藤/{{$file}}" target="_blank"></a>
44
+
45
+ ```

2

タグ追加

2018/03/20 07:49

投稿

cofee
cofee

スコア44

test CHANGED
File without changes
test CHANGED
File without changes

1

ソース追加

2018/03/20 07:22

投稿

cofee
cofee

スコア44

test CHANGED
@@ -1 +1 @@
1
- laravel C直下に存在するフォルダの中身から複数のpdfファイルを読み込みたい
1
+ laravel C直下に存在するフォルダの中身からpdfファイルを読み込みview表示
test CHANGED
@@ -5,12 +5,6 @@
5
5
  そこでタイトルのようなことを行いたいのですが、上手くできません。
6
6
 
7
7
  名前毎にフォルダが作成されており、入力画面で入力された人のファイルを取得するのが目的です。
8
-
9
- 以下の処理で試したのですが
10
-
11
- 「failed to open stream: Invalid argument」
12
-
13
- とエラーが出てしまいました。
14
8
 
15
9
  よろしくお願いいたします。
16
10
 
@@ -20,8 +14,22 @@
20
14
 
21
15
  $filepath = "C:/$name";
22
16
 
23
- $file = file_get_contents("$filepath/1.pdf"); //とりあえず単数で取得
17
+ $file=basename("$filepath/1.pdf");
24
-
25
- dd($file);
26
18
 
27
19
  ```
20
+
21
+ ```html
22
+
23
+ <object type="file:///C:/佐藤/{{$file}}" data="url" width="50" height="30"></object>
24
+
25
+ ```
26
+
27
+
28
+
29
+ ファイルは取得できたのですが、viewで表示する際に画像の様になってしまいました。
30
+
31
+ 上手く表示するにはどうしたらいいのでしょうか?
32
+
33
+
34
+
35
+ ![イメージ説明](3f16dd61c252101b40aa542f9e3b9c75.jpeg)